Beyond the warm interactions, the inn offers a comprehensive range of amenities designed to enhance guest comfort and convenience. All rooms are non-smoking and feature private bathrooms, televisions with cable, heating and air conditioning, and complimentary Wi-Fi, ensuring guests remain connected. Essential toiletries, hair dryers, new mattresses, and linens are provided. Suites and larger rooms can often accommodate rollaway beds, and a pack 'n play is available for those traveling with infants. Coffee, water, and tea are provided in the lobby and Lookout room each morning, alongside local chocolates from Wilburs as a welcoming touch. Ironing boards and irons are available upon request.
For leisure and relaxation, the inn provides various shared areas, including the expansive lawn, an outdoor firepit, and dining areas. The wrap-around porches are a favorite spot for guests to relax and take in the views. Inside, the famous Quarry Tavern offers a cozy pub atmosphere with darts and Cornhole, while the spacious Lookout Room is stocked with books, games, puzzles, and a television, as well as a microwave and refrigerator for guest use. The inn also provides complimentary onsite parking, a significant convenience for travelers. For those arriving by sea, moorings are available for rent through the Tenants Harbor Boat Yard. There's also a games room, shared lounge/TV area, and bicycle rental available. Live music/performances and themed dinner nights occasionally add to the entertainment, along with happy hour and live sport event broadcasts.
A standout feature of East Wind Inn & Suites is its exceptional dining experience, which consistently receives rave reviews. The on-site restaurant and pub are celebrated for their delicious meals, prepared with fresh, local ingredients. A highlight mentioned by guests is the daily breakfast, which is often included with room reservations. It's described as "delicious" and "excellent," with a variety of options including Continental, Vegetarian, Vegan, Gluten-free, and American, served both à la carte and to-go. Many guests specifically mention enjoying fresh, locally caught lobster for breakfast, a truly authentic Maine treat. The ability to savor breakfast while watching boats come in and out of the harbor from the dining room or outdoor porch adds to the unique charm.
For other meals, the Harborview Bistro and Quarry Tavern offer an array of fresh and local fare. Kids' menus are available, and dogs are welcome in the outdoor dining areas and on the wrap-around porch, making it a truly pet-friendly establishment (with a $50 pet fee and a maximum of two dogs per room in specific designated rooms). This commitment to fresh, boat-to-table cuisine, coupled with the incredible harbor views, creates an unforgettable dining experience.
The inn itself, with its individually decorated and furnished rooms, some featuring hypoallergenic bedding, maintains a charming, classic, and authentic Maine feel. Many rooms boast sea or harbor views, and some even include balconies or patios. The blend of classic antiques with updated amenities and local artwork contributes to a comfortable and aesthetically pleasing stay.
